新闻中心

news

全面解析电竞数据库技术架构:确保数据安全与高效访问的关键策略

随着电竞产业的迅速崛起,海量的比赛数据、选手信息和赛事结果成为行业的重要资产。为了保证这些数据的安全性与高效访问,电竞数据库技术架构(简称电竞db技术架构)扮演着至关重要的角色。本文将深入探讨电竞db技术架构的核心组成及其保障电竞数据安全与快速访问的关键机制。

前言
电竞赛事的火爆促使相关平台对海量数据的管理提出了更高的要求。从观众交互到后台运营,每一步都需要快速、稳定且安全的数据库支持。一个科学优化的电竞数据库架构不仅能保证数据的完整性、机密性,还能在高并发环境下发挥出卓越性能,成为电竞行业追求卓越的基础。

电竞db技术架构的核心组成
1. 数据存储方案
在电竞领域,数据类型丰富多样,包括比赛录像、比赛结果、选手统计、用户信息等。为此,电竞数据库采用多种存储方案结合的架构。关系型数据库(如MySQL、PostgreSQL)适合存储结构化数据,而非关系型数据库(如MongoDB、Redis)则擅长处理非结构化或半结构化数据,满足高速访问需求。

2. 数据分布与集群管理
为了支持高并发访问,电竞数据库通常采用分布式架构。通过数据分片和负载均衡,可以将请求分散到多个数据库实例,实现负载的平衡和快速响应。例如,一线赛事的实时比分会由专用节点处理,极大降低了系统压力。

2. 数据分布与集群管理
为了支持高并发访问,电

3. 数据安全机制
数据安全是电竞数据库架构的重要保障。采用多层安全措施,包括:

  • 访问控制:基于角色权限(RBAC)限制不同用户访问权限。
  • 数据加密:在存储和传输过程中实行全方位加密,防止数据泄露。
  • 定期备份与恢复:安排自动备份,确保数据在突发事件中能迅速恢复。
  • 审计日志:记录所有操作行为,便于追踪和追责

相关推荐

我要留言